Software Engineering Manager
Software Engineering Manager

Software Engineering Manager

Garforth Full-Time 48000 - 64000 £ / year (est.) No home office possible
E

At a Glance

  • Tasks: Lead agile squads, mentor engineers, and drive delivery in a fast-paced SaaS environment.
  • Company: Join a well-established SaaS business investing heavily in tech and product innovation.
  • Benefits: Enjoy hybrid working, a competitive salary, 20% bonus, pension, and wellbeing perks.
  • Why this job: Make a real impact while shaping a high-performance engineering culture and collaborating with diverse teams.
  • Qualifications: 10-15 years in software development with leadership experience and strong technical skills in Microsoft technologies.
  • Other info: This role offers autonomy and influence in a growing company, perfect for aspiring leaders.

The predicted salary is between 48000 - 64000 £ per year.

Agile Leadership in a Scaled SaaS Environment. We’re looking for a software leader who thrives on building high-performing teams, driving delivery, and championing agile ways of working. If you’re passionate about creating impact, mentoring engineers, and working in a fast-paced SaaS environment – this could be the perfect role!

We’re working with a well-established SaaS business investing heavily in tech and product. With strong leadership in place, they’re now looking for an experienced Engineering Manager to lead agile squads and help shape a high-performance engineering culture.

The Opportunity: This role is all about enabling success - you’ll lead 1–5 squads, streamline delivery, and ensure close alignment across Product, Architecture, QA, and DevOps. You’ll raise the bar on quality, pace, and team engagement - while acting as a Release Train Engineer (RTE) to coordinate delivery across squads.

Tech Environment: The stack is primarily Microsoft-focused – C# .NET, Azure, with some services also running on AWS. The teams follow modern engineering practices, including CI/CD, automated testing, and cloud-native development.

What You’ll Be Doing:

  • Line managing UK-based developers
  • Leading agile squads as a servant leader
  • Coaching on agile methods and engineering best practices
  • Owning delivery outcomes, performance, and team engagement
  • Improving workflows, speed, and software quality
  • Acting as Release Train Engineer to align delivery across squads
  • Collaborating with Product, QA, DevOps, and Architecture
  • Tracking KPIs across deployment, quality, and cycle time
  • Promoting SaaS security and compliance best practices

What We’re Looking For:

  • 10–15 years in software development, including leadership roles
  • Strong technical background with hands-on experience in Microsoft technologies
  • Proven agile leader and mentor
  • Solid understanding of Azure, with some exposure to AWS
  • CI/CD and cloud-native experience
  • Comfortable working in fast-paced, product-focused teams
  • Experience leading distributed teams

What’s In It for You?

  • Career-defining leadership role in a growing SaaS business
  • Real influence and autonomy in a high-impact position
  • Hybrid working with West Yorkshire base
  • Great package including 20% bonus, pension, and wellbeing perks

If you’re ready to take the next step in your leadership journey - we’d love to hear from you. Apply now or get in touch for a confidential chat.

Software Engineering Manager employer: EMBS Engineering

Join a forward-thinking SaaS company in West Yorkshire, where you will have the opportunity to lead and inspire high-performing teams in a hybrid working environment. With a strong focus on employee growth, you will benefit from a competitive salary, a generous 20% bonus, and a culture that champions agile methodologies and innovation. This role not only offers real influence and autonomy but also positions you at the forefront of a tech-driven organisation committed to investing in its people and technology.
E

Contact Detail:

EMBS Engineering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Software Engineering Manager

✨Tip Number 1

Familiarise yourself with the specific technologies mentioned in the job description, particularly C# .NET and Azure. Having hands-on experience or relevant projects to discuss can really set you apart during conversations.

✨Tip Number 2

Showcase your leadership style by preparing examples of how you've successfully led agile teams in the past. Be ready to discuss your approach to mentoring and coaching engineers, as this is a key aspect of the role.

✨Tip Number 3

Research the company’s current projects and their tech stack. Understanding their goals and challenges will allow you to tailor your discussions and demonstrate how you can contribute to their success.

✨Tip Number 4

Prepare to discuss your experience with CI/CD and cloud-native development practices. Being able to articulate how you've implemented these methodologies in previous roles will highlight your fit for the position.

We think you need these skills to ace Software Engineering Manager

Agile Leadership
Team Management
Coaching and Mentoring
Delivery Management
Performance Tracking
Collaboration Skills
Microsoft Technologies (C# .NET, Azure)
AWS Exposure
CI/CD Practices
Cloud-Native Development
Software Quality Assurance
Servant Leadership
Workflow Improvement
SaaS Security Best Practices
Distributed Team Leadership

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ience in software development and leadership roles. Emphasise your familiarity with Microsoft technologies, agile methodologies, and any relevant achievements in previous positions.

Craft a Compelling Cover Letter: In your cover letter, express your passion for mentoring engineers and driving delivery in a SaaS environment. Mention specific examples of how you've successfully led teams and improved workflows in past roles.

Showcase Your Technical Skills: Clearly outline your technical expertise, particularly in C#, .NET, Azure, and CI/CD practices. If you have experience with AWS, be sure to include that as well, as it aligns with the job requirements.

Highlight Leadership Experience: Detail your experience in leading agile squads and your approach to coaching team members. Discuss how you've fostered a high-performance culture and improved team engagement in previous roles.

How to prepare for a job interview at EMBS Engineering

✨Showcase Your Leadership Style

As a Software Engineering Manager, it's crucial to demonstrate your leadership style during the interview. Be prepared to discuss specific examples of how you've built high-performing teams and mentored engineers in previous roles. Highlight your experience with agile methodologies and how you've successfully implemented them.

✨Understand the Tech Stack

Familiarise yourself with the technologies mentioned in the job description, particularly Microsoft technologies like C# .NET and Azure. Be ready to discuss your hands-on experience with these tools and how they relate to the role. This will show your technical competence and readiness to lead the team effectively.

✨Prepare for Scenario-Based Questions

Expect scenario-based questions that assess your problem-solving skills and ability to handle challenges in a fast-paced environment. Think about past experiences where you improved workflows or resolved conflicts within teams, and be ready to share those stories.

✨Emphasise Collaboration Skills

Since the role involves collaborating with various teams such as Product, QA, and DevOps, highlight your experience in cross-functional collaboration. Discuss how you've aligned delivery across squads and ensured effective communication, which is vital for success in this position.

Software Engineering Manager
EMBS Engineering
E
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>